Aim
Acrylamide (ACR) is an environmental pollutant with well-demonstrated neurotoxic and neurodegenerative effects in both humans and experimental animals. The present study aimed to investigate the neuroprotective effect of
Portulaca oleracea
seeds extract (PSE) against ACR-induced neurotoxicity in rats and its possible underlying mechani...
